The Times has obtained videos showing Tuesday’s incident in South Los Angeles, where a Deputy U.S. Marshal and a TikTok streamer were injured during an immigration enforcement operation and its aftermath. Authorities say Deputy Marshal Carlitos Ricardo Parias was injured by a ricocheted bullet fired by an Immigration and Customs Enforcement officer, against whom Parias was charged with assaulting a federal officer on Tuesday night. Both suffered non-life-threatening injuries. Here are the scenes shown in the videos:

One video shows a large amount of smoke billowing from a sedan parked between two law enforcement vehicles. Smoke continues to pour from the car for 25 seconds as the engine sound repeatedly surges up and down. Then an agent yells, “Shoot him with pepper balls!” As the noise from the car subsides, a volley of 11 gunshots rings out. It is not visible in the video who fired the shots.

The second video shows the scene after the shooting. Several law enforcement officers surround the sedan. They are eventually seen opening the door and removing someone. The individual screams in pain. An officer calls for people outside of the frame to “come back.” The suspect was lined up against a wall and handcuffed. He is surrounded by several officers as he continues to scream periodically. Eventually, a team of firefighters approaches the man and provides assistance.

Suspect Hospitalized Parias remained hospitalized Wednesday, after his arraignment on the charge of assaulting a federal officer was postponed to an unscheduled date. In a federal criminal complaint, authorities allege Parias, 44, rammed his car into agents’ vehicles as they boxed him in and tried to arrest him during the immigration enforcement operation. Acting U.S. Atty. for the Fed. Bill Essaly said in a post that both are expected to recover. In an affidavit, a special agent with Homeland Security Investigations said that ICE and the United States Marshals Service established surveillance Tuesday around a house located in the 400 block of 20th Street, where they believed Parias could be found. They established surveillance because Parias “was the subject of an administrative arrest warrant issued in conjunction with federal immigration proceedings.” According to the complaint, federal agents initially attempted to arrest Parias, but he evaded arrest.
